Fiber Optic Utility Relocation Agreement DEPARTMENT: Public Works DATE: November 18, 2022 PERSON REQUESTING: Erich Green / Don Dunker Brief description of the problem/issue: The recently approved Weld County Public Works CIP includes a Drainage Project for Town of Stoneham. Weld County Public Works Staff has provided plans for roadway improvements that will allow the majority of stormwater drainage from frequent storm events (i.e. 2 -year and 5 -year storms) to be conveyed through town within the existing public roadways. The existing public roadways are already maintained by Weld County Public Works, and the improvements are scheduled to be constructed in 2023. The proposed improvements impact an existing fiber optic utility owned by Stoneham Coop Telephone Corp. (SCTC). The affected utility is East of the grain elevator on the East side of Marble Ave within Weld County land interest, and it contains 144 individual fibers (see attached plan). Design alternatives were explored; however, the alternatives would increase project cost/complexity and long-term maintenance responsibility for Weld County and may not eliminate a required relocation of the affected utility. We attended Stoneham Coop Telephone Corp.'s meeting on the evening of October 12, 2022 to present and discuss our design and its impacts to their utility. While the discussion was positive, we were informed that SCTC has no budget for relocation of its utilities and cannot perform the work in-house. SCTC has therefore provided the attached quote to perform the required relocation, along with a letter asking for Weld County to agree to pay the costs (totaling $13,112.50). For the drainage improvements to move forward as planned, we recommend that the Board pay the existing utility relocation costs by approving the attached Utility Relocation Agreement. The Utility Relocation Agreement has been reviewed by the County Attorney's Office. What options exist for the Board? (include consequences, impacts, costs, etc. of options): • Approve the Utility Relocation Agreement • Schedule a Work Session Recommendation: Public Works staff recommends approving the Utility Relocation Agreement and placing it on the next available Agenda for approval. WITNESSETH: WHEREAS, to promote the safety of the citizens of County and other members of the travelling public, County has undertaken the construction of a public improvement project, known as the Stoneham Drainage and Roadway Project, (hereinafter the "Project"), and WHEREAS, SCTC owns fiber optic lines and facilities located in the east side of Marble Avenue right-of-way, and WHEREAS, SCTC is willing to relocate or lower the existing fiber optic lines (the "Work"), and WHEREAS, in recognition of a justifiable portion of the costs which will be incurred by SCTC to relocate or lower the facilities, County agrees to pay the relocation or lowering invoice for those reasonable expenses, and WHEREAS, SCTC will contract with a company MasTec which has the experience and expertise needed to relocate or lower said facilities and is willing to do so subject to an agreed amount by the County for the justifiable portion of the costs incurred for said relocation or lowering. NOW, THEREFORE, for and in consideration of the mutual covenants and agreements hereinafter contained, the parties hereby agree as follows: I. SCTC RIGHTS and RESPONSIBILITIES 1. SCTC Fiber Optic Lines Relocation or Lowering: SCTC shall relocate or lower the existing fiber optic lines as depicted on the Project Engineering Drawings, (a portion of which is attached hereto as Exhibit A and by this reference made a part hereof). The existing facilities shall be relocated or lowered. The relocated or lowered facilities will be located in Weld County right-of-way. All work necessary to accomplish the SCTC facilities relocation or lowering shall be performed in accordance with SCTC specifications, in accordance with the professional standards governing such Work and the provisions of this Agreement and shall conform to the performance standards and requirements set forth herein and in all Exhibits. 1 2. Relocations Not to Conflict with Improvements: SCTC shall relocate or lower its facilities as described and shown on Exhibit A, so that they can accommodate the common use of the property with the proposed roadway improvements or other utility locations and/or relocations. SCTC shall provide horizontal/vertical as -built survey information to demonstrate that the facility was relocated or lowered to achieve the minimum final depths of cover depicted in Exhibit A. 3. Timing of Facilities Relocation: SCTC shall commence the Work upon receipt from the County of a fully executed copy of this Agreement; and receipt of the Deposit as defined below. SCTC shall use commercially reasonable efforts to complete the Work prior to March 31, 2023. 4. SCTC Responsible for Traffic Control: Throughout the relocation process, SCTC agrees that it shall be responsible for coordination of traffic control as established by the most recent version of the "Manual on Uniform Traffic Control Devices" (MUTCD). 5. SCTC Shall Obtain Right -of -Way Permits: SCTC contractor shall obtain all necessary permits from County required for its facilities relocation or lowering work. II. COUNTY RIGHTS and RESPONSIBILITIES 1. Estimates of Relocation Expenses: County has agreed to reimburse SCTC for the expenses incurred in fulfillment of its obligations under this Agreement set forth in Exhibit B. 2. Increases/Decreases in Estimated Expenses: SCTC has estimated the County portion of the total cost of said relocation or lowering to be $13,112.50, which includes specific work outlined in Exhibits A and B. Prior to SCTC commencing the Work, the County shall deposit the sum of $13,112.50 with SCTC (the "Deposit") which represents 100% of the SCTC Contractors Project Estimate. If final actual costs of relocation are less than the estimated amount, SCTC shall invoice the County for the actual costs only and refund the excess amount from the deposit. If the final relocation costs exceed the attached Exhibit B, County shall pay those reasonable additional expenses incurred. County shall pay the balance within thirty (30) days of the completion of the work and receipt of an invoice from SCTC. 3. County to Stake Right -of -Way: County shall establish and stake the County right-of-way within the work area prior to relocation or lowering of the SCTC facilities. County shall provide survey control information to SCTC for their use in obtaining as -built survey information. County shall have the right to independently verify the relocation or lowering to confirm that said relocation is sufficiently clear of Project construction work. 4. County's Right to Terminate: The County may terminate this Agreement at any time prior to SCTC's commencement of Work. In such an event, the County shall pay SCTC for all expenses which were incurred by SCTC for materials and equipment purchased or ordered and paid for by SCTC, which cannot be returned for a refund, prior to the date of termination. 2 III.
